118433 2003-02-05 08:30:00 I'd be inlined to to think about small separate dos based programs that can be run from a boot disk and floppies, rather than one all 'can-do' windows program. A comp will often boot into dos when it wont get into windows due to some problem or other.

It isnt really convenient to load windows programs onto a comp that may be dodgy to find out where the dodginess is :)

You can get cpu , hard drive, vga, memory, floppy drive, monitor, CDROM drive, test utils all in dos for hardware testing as well as sysinfo utils.

SiSoft Sandra though, is a good windows based sysinfo/benchmark/ with some diagnostic tune up info program.
